You may be worried about whether you can afford the legal fees and this may cause you question whether you should contact a solicitor, but cases concerning your children and Local Authority proceedings are funded by legal aid. We will advise on any queries regarding eligibility for legal aid in advance of any appointment being made to ensure you are not worried about whether you can afford to seek legal advice and support.
If your matter concerns support with a family matter involving children, which is a private law matter that does not meet the eligibility criteria for legal aid, we offer a fixed-fee initial (£250 plus VAT at 20 per cent) appointment where we can discuss your legal needs and the potential costs.
